In Weimar, a festival preserves Yiddish culture while reinventing it

World 2 sources 2 countries 🔦 Under-reported 24m ago

For more than 25 years, the annual Yiddish Summer Weimar festival has been held in Weimar, Germany. The event brings together hundreds of musicians to celebrate and engage with the European musical tradition of Yiddish culture.

Historically associated with cultural figures such as Bach, Liszt, and Goethe, Weimar now serves as a modern setting where Yiddish music and culture are both preserved and reinvented.
